Von Willebrand Disease is the subject of 4 registered US clinical trials on ClinicalTrials.gov, 1 of them currently open to new participants. 3 are in Phase 3-4 (later-stage) and 0 in Phase 1-2 (earlier-stage). The most active sponsor is Baxalta now part of Shire, running 2 of these trials.
